Superior Companion Care

An individual in crisis presents challenges for the whole family. Here are some questions to reflect on as you consider companion services:


  • Is the situation unmanageable?
  • Are there safety concerns?
  • Has working with experts been unsuccessful?
  • Are legal issues mounting?
  • Have you tried institutional care?
  • Is support needed post-rehabilitation to prevent relapse?
  • Are medications and physician advice not being followed?


If you answered yes to one or more questions and need personalized onsite support for a week, a month or more, I may be able to help. 

My Approach

I spend time with individuals to keep them safe during turbulent times. Each individual is unique, so I tailor support to situational needs. Sometimes this means providing 24/7 oversight to an individual in crisis who is perhaps manic and not sleeping. Other times it may mean simply being there as a friend in the first few weeks or months following detox or inpatient treatment. 


For each companion service, our time includes partnering on daily living tasks paired with healthy activities such as camping. hiking, skiing, backgammon, reading, watching movies or whatever helps the individual restore and return to center.


While I am not a mental health specialist, my job is to encourage individuals to trust and follow the advice of their professional healthcare providers. I am an on-the-ground advocate to develop a positive relationship with individuals and help them realize the many benefits of working with healthcare providers so that they can return to their day-to-day life.

Post-Rehab Recovery Support

I can be a peer to help individuals stay sober and align their time to the goals and tactics learned in treatment. We will work together to keep busy doing healthy activities so individuals can build a strong foundation of success to realize long-term sobriety beyond inpatient rehab. 

Outdoor Adventures

I provide a variety of outdoor activities to help individuals improve their health and deepen their connection with themselves so they're better able to rebuild or strengthen relationships with others.

Respite Care

I offer week- or month-long relief to family members who provide long-term care for individuals managing mental health or other unique adult healthcare challenges. We will work together to create a customized approach that meets your needs.

Personalized Support for the Situation

Support is tailored for individuals (and their families) who have exhausted all other solutions to address a mental health crisis or challenge. Based on the situational need, services vary to include:


  • Provide hourly or 24/7 support anywhere in the U.S.
  • Support in-home or offsite to ensure protection and care
  • Develop a trusted relationship with individuals
  • Collaborate with family members and serve as an advocate 
  • Provide timely communication and updates
  • Share meaningful observations with healthcare providers 
  • Monitor and support overall wellness and safety
  • Assist with daily living 
  • Encourage medication compliance (this may mean using a MedSystem)
  • Promote physical health through outdoor activities
  • Motivate and guide to set and achieve short- and long-term goals
